Aberfeldy

Edinburgh indie-chamber pop quintet Aberfeldy, named after a small Scottish holiday town set deep within the heart of the Perthshire Highlands, utilize a blend of soft percussion, shimmering acoustic guitars, and boy-girl harmonies to create dreamy soundscapes for songwriter Riley Briggs' simple and honest lyrics. Along with Briggs, the group consists of Ian Stoddart, Ruth Barrie, Sarah McFadyen, and Ken McIntosh. They released their debut, Young Forever, in 2004 on Rough Trade in the States and Sanctuary in the U.K. ~ James Christopher Monger, All Music Guide
